About The Artwork

The whole collection is inspired by my dear friend who had been planning to be a pilot in the USA army and leave to a test trial in a hot spot (Iraq, Afghanistan and else). The combination of a fragile concept of life fused with circles, that are perfect and complete shape: This series of graphics is about negative space within our lives. The particular art work include a skull of birds placed on a hypnotic background. The "Last Flight" represent a last visit to the sky, during which birds that fly so high fell on a ground like a stone, being murdered by the fate. This is a metaphor of a possible outcome that soldiers may face during operation in hot spots, which did not let me rest. Knowing that every time a soldier plane go into sky it may not land back.
